How they compare
New Zealand currently reports 115 against 112 in Trinidad and Tobago, a difference of 3.
The two have swapped places 2 times across 10 shared years of data; in 2000 it was New Zealand ahead.
New Zealand ranks 30th and Trinidad and Tobago ranks 31st of 85 countries.
